Death and suffering caused by the war in the Middle East are a “scandal to the whole human family”, Pope Leo has said, renewing his plea for an immediate ceasefire.
The American pope said that he continues to follow with “dismay” the situation in the Middle East and in other regions torn apart by violence.

“We cannot remain silent in the face of the suffering of so many people, the defenceless victims of these conflicts. What hurts them hurts the whole of humanity,” Leo said at his weekly Angelus prayer in St Peter’s Square.
“I strongly renew my appeal for us to persevere in prayer, so that hostilities may cease and the way may finally be paved for peace,” he added.
